Q: How do advanced metrics change the way we analyze sports?
A: Advanced metrics, such as player efficiency rating (PER), WAR (Wins Above Replacement), or on-base plus slugging (OPS), provide deeper insights, accounting for various factors. They provide a more well-rounded view, helping to complete our understanding beyond just raw numbers and improving strategic approaches.
Q: How frequently enough do league rules change, and how does this affect statistics?
A: Rule changes occur regularly across all sports and lead to changes in overall averages.As an example, offensive rule changes in the NFL can increase passing yardage and scoring.
